Q. What kind of missile system is the "9K33 Osa-AK" that was recently seen in news?
Answer: Short range tactical surface-to-air missile
Notes: The Indian Army’s Air Defence warriors from the White Tiger Division demonstrated their operational skills in a live missile-firing exercise using the 9K33 Osa-AK missile system. The 9K33 Osa-AK is a Russian-built, highly mobile, low-altitude, short-range tactical surface-to-air defence missile system. It was developed in the 1960s and fielded by the Soviet Union in 1972. The North Atlantic Treaty Organization (NATO) designates it as "SA-8 Gecko." The missile system has a length of 9.1 meters, a width of 2.78 meters, and weighs up to 18 tonnes. It integrates the transporter-erector-launcher and radar (TELAR) for independent detection, tracking, and engagement of aerial threats.
